Wildcat Girls on Home Field Defeat T-Birds 2-1

September 20, 2019 by Admin

OLD LYME — The Old Lyme girl’s soccer team, coached by Paul Gleason, defeated North Branford 2-1 Friday at home.

Mackenzie Machnik and Maddie McCulloch both scored in the first half for the Wildcats to take the lead by two unanswered goals. Both goals were unassisted.

Alexie Rosado scored late in the second half for the Thunderbirds to bring the respective scores closer at 2-1.  North Branford could not however  find the net again and make the sought-after equalizer.

Sam Gray was in goal for Old Lyme but did not have to make any saves while the Thunderbirds goalie had a total of seven saves.
